Top Definition
two very very fucked up girls who beat the shit outta bitches and shrek look-a-likes :]
Once apon a time, there was two peaholes.
by Kelly Alicia February 15, 2008
5 Words related to Peahole

Free Daily Email

Type your email address below to get our free Urban Word of the Day every morning!

Emails are sent from We'll never spam you.